Convertible Car Seat Review-Recaro Roadster

Because Recaro has discontinued all its car seats amid a pullout from North America, we do not recommend purchasing this car seat.

Price: $182.

Type: Convertible seat.

Limits: Rear facing 5-40 lbs., forward facing 20-65 lbs.

NHTSA ease of use rating: Not yet.

Comments: Given the rough half decade Recaro has had with safety problems dogging their flagship convertible car seat (the ProRide), you could justifiably understand why this brand would need a fresh start. Enter the Recaro Roadster, the brand’s first new convertible car seat after all the hullabaloo with the ProRide.

The Roadster’s features side-impact protection, memory foam (for comfort) as well as Recaro’s “HERO” technology to prevent the harness straps from twisting. An infant insert allows newborns as little as five pounds.

Like the similar Performance Ride, the Roadster comes with one cup holder that awkwardly sticks out from the front of the seat.

As of May 2017, Recaro discontinued all its car seats, including this model. We do not recommend purchasing it.
